FitGirl Repack Launcher:游戏管理新范式探索
理解FitGirl Repack Launcher:现代游戏管理解决方案
在数字娱乐快速发展的今天,游戏玩家面临着一个普遍挑战:如何高效管理日益庞大的游戏库。FitGirl Repack Launcher作为一款专为FitGirl压缩包设计的Electron应用,正是为解决这一痛点而生。它采用纯原生JavaScript、HTML和CSS构建,在保证性能优化的同时提供高度可定制性,重新定义了游戏管理的用户体验。
与传统游戏平台相比,FitGirl Repack Launcher展现出显著优势。它不像Steam那样需要全程联网验证,也不同于Epic Games Launcher的资源密集型设计,而是以轻量级架构实现了游戏发现、下载、安装和启动的全流程管理。这种设计理念特别适合追求存储效率和操作简洁性的玩家群体,尤其在处理大型游戏压缩包时,其优化的资源调度机制能显著减少系统负担。
核心功能架构解析
将FitGirl Repack Launcher的功能架构比作"数字游戏图书馆"有助于理解其工作原理:左侧导航栏如同图书馆的分类索引系统,游戏展示区则是书架陈列,而搜索功能相当于图书检索系统。这种设计使得用户可以像在图书馆中查找书籍一样直观地管理游戏资源。
应用核心由四个功能模块构成:
- 发现模块:通过视觉化卡片展示游戏资源,支持分类浏览
- 管理模块:跟踪游戏安装状态,提供统一的启动入口
- 搜索模块:实现快速资源定位,支持关键词和分类筛选
- 设置模块:允许用户自定义界面、下载参数和存储路径
这种模块化设计不仅保证了功能的清晰划分,也为未来扩展提供了便利。每个模块既可以独立工作,又能通过中央数据层实现信息共享,形成一个有机整体。
部署FitGirl Repack Launcher:从环境准备到首次启动
配置开发环境:消除启动障碍
在开始使用FitGirl Repack Launcher前,需要确保系统满足基本运行条件。该应用基于Electron框架开发,因此Node.js环境是必不可少的。许多用户遇到的启动失败问题,根源往往在于Node.js版本不兼容或依赖包缺失。
准备工作:
- 确认Node.js版本≥14.x(推荐LTS版本)
- 检查系统是否安装Git版本控制工具
- 确保至少有1GB可用存储空间
执行步骤:
# 克隆项目仓库
git clone https://gitcode.com/gh_mirrors/fi/Fitgirl-Repack-Launcher
# 进入项目目录
cd Fitgirl-Repack-Launcher
# 安装依赖包
npm install
⚠️ 风险提示:在Linux系统中,若遇到权限错误,避免直接使用sudo运行npm install,这可能导致文件权限问题。更好的解决方案是配置Node版本管理器(如nvm)或调整npm全局安装路径。
验证方法: 安装完成后,执行以下命令检查依赖是否正确配置:
npm list electron
若输出中包含electron及其版本号(如electron@13.1.7),则表示环境配置成功。
启动应用程序:解决常见启动问题
完成环境配置后,启动应用的过程通常很简单,但偶尔也会遇到一些阻碍。最常见的问题包括Electron启动失败、界面渲染异常或资源加载错误。
标准启动流程:
# 启动应用
npm start
替代启动方案: 如果标准启动失败,可尝试开发模式启动以获取详细错误信息:
# 开发模式启动(显示调试信息)
npm run dev
小测验:检查你的安装是否正确 成功启动后,应用窗口应显示游戏库界面,左侧有四个图标(主页、游戏库、收藏夹、设置),顶部有搜索框。如果看到这样的界面,说明你的安装已经成功完成。
实战应用场景:从游戏发现到启动的全流程体验
场景一:快速找到并安装策略类游戏
想象这样一个场景:周末下午,你想找一款策略类游戏放松一下,但记不清具体名称,只记得是太空题材。传统游戏平台可能需要你在多个分类中反复浏览,而FitGirl Repack Launcher的设计恰好解决了这类问题。
准备工作:
- 确保网络连接稳定
- 检查下载目录至少有20GB可用空间
执行步骤:
- 在顶部搜索框输入"太空"关键词,实时结果会立即显示
- 在搜索结果中找到《RimWorld》游戏卡片,其封面显示行星图像
- 点击卡片打开详情面板,查看游戏类型、开发商和文件大小信息
- 确认压缩包大小(338MB)和原始大小(498MB),评估存储空间需求
- 点击紫色"Download"按钮开始下载
验证方法: 下载完成后,游戏卡片会显示绿色对勾标记,表示已成功安装。此时可在收藏夹中找到该游戏,准备启动体验。
这个场景展示了FitGirl Repack Launcher的核心优势:通过智能搜索和直观的视觉设计,将原本需要多个步骤的游戏查找和安装过程简化为几次点击,大大降低了用户的操作成本。
场景二:管理已安装游戏与解决启动问题
对于拥有多个游戏的玩家来说,有效管理游戏状态并快速启动是提升体验的关键。FitGirl Repack Launcher的游戏库功能就像一个智能游戏管家,帮助用户跟踪每个游戏的安装状态并提供一键启动功能。
准备工作:
- 确保已安装至少一款游戏
- 检查游戏文件完整性(特别是之前下载中断的游戏)
执行步骤:
- 点击左侧导航栏的游戏库图标(书架形状)
- 浏览已安装游戏列表,绿色对勾表示正常,红色感叹号表示需要修复
- 选择《Hearts of Iron IV》游戏卡片,点击打开详情面板
- 查看右侧面板中的游戏信息和状态指示
- 点击紫色"Start Game"按钮启动游戏
问题解决: 如果游戏启动失败(如显示红色错误图标),可尝试以下步骤:
- 右键点击游戏卡片,选择"验证文件完整性"
- 等待验证完成,如有损坏文件会自动修复
- 再次尝试启动游戏
这个场景体现了应用在游戏管理方面的智能化设计,通过视觉化状态指示和内置修复工具,减少了用户排查问题的时间和技术门槛。
优化使用体验:从基础设置到高级定制
调整下载参数:平衡速度与系统资源
FitGirl Repack Launcher默认配置可能并不适合所有用户的网络环境。通过优化下载参数,可以在不影响系统性能的前提下获得最佳下载体验。这就像调整水龙头的水流速度——既不能开得太小影响效率,也不能开得太大导致水花四溅。
准备工作:
- 了解你的网络带宽(建议至少5Mbps)
- 确定同时进行的其他网络活动(如流媒体、视频会议)
执行步骤:
- 点击左侧导航栏底部的设置图标(齿轮形状)
- 在设置面板中选择"下载管理"选项卡
- 调整"同时下载数量":普通网络建议设为2-3个,高速网络可增至4个
- 设置"下载速度限制":根据网络带宽的70%设置上限
- 启用"智能调度"功能,优先下载活跃任务
风险提示: 将同时下载数量设置过高(超过5个)可能导致系统资源耗尽,表现为界面卡顿或下载失败。如果遇到这种情况,应立即减少并发任务数量并重启应用。
自定义界面布局:打造个性化游戏中心
FitGirl Repack Launcher的灵活性体现在其高度可定制的界面设计上。用户可以根据自己的使用习惯和审美偏好调整界面布局,就像布置自己的房间一样,创造既实用又美观的个人游戏空间。
执行步骤:
- 进入设置面板,选择"外观"选项卡
- 在"主题"下拉菜单中选择深色或浅色模式
- 调整"游戏卡片大小"滑块,设置适合屏幕尺寸的显示比例
- 启用"自动隐藏导航栏"功能,增加游戏展示区域
- 选择"卡片排序方式":按名称、大小或最近添加
验证方法: 设置更改会实时生效,你可以立即看到界面变化。建议进行多次微调,找到最适合自己使用习惯的布局方案。
探索与提升:解锁更多高级功能
FitGirl Repack Launcher远不止于基础的游戏管理功能,它还提供了许多进阶特性,等待用户探索和利用。这些功能就像隐藏在图书馆中的稀有书籍,虽然不显眼,但能为特定需求提供强大支持。
探索清单:
- 批量操作功能:在游戏库中按住Ctrl键选择多个游戏,实现批量删除或移动
- 导入/导出配置:通过设置中的"数据管理"选项,备份你的游戏列表和偏好设置
- 自定义主题开发:编辑src/public/html/style.css文件,创建独特的界面风格
- 高级搜索语法:使用"genre:策略 size:<1GB"这样的语法进行精确筛选
- 游戏运行参数设置:右键点击游戏卡片,选择"高级设置"调整启动参数
问题反馈与社区支持
使用过程中遇到任何问题,都可以通过项目的issue系统提交反馈。开发团队通常会在48小时内响应bug报告和功能请求。提交issue时,建议包含以下信息:
- 问题复现步骤
- 错误截图
- 系统环境信息
- 应用日志文件(位于~/.fitgirl-launcher/logs/目录)
通过这种方式,你不仅能解决自己遇到的问题,还能为项目的改进贡献力量,帮助打造更好的游戏管理工具。
FitGirl Repack Launcher代表了一种现代化的游戏管理理念,它将简洁的设计与强大的功能完美结合,为玩家提供了一个高效、直观的游戏资源管理中心。无论是刚接触游戏的新手,还是拥有庞大游戏库的资深玩家,都能从中找到适合自己的使用方式,让游戏体验更加流畅和愉悦。
GLM-5智谱 AI 正式发布 GLM-5,旨在应对复杂系统工程和长时域智能体任务。Jinja00
GLM-5.1GLM-5.1是智谱迄今最智能的旗舰模型,也是目前全球最强的开源模型。GLM-5.1大大提高了代码能力,在完成长程任务方面提升尤为显著。和此前分钟级交互的模型不同,它能够在一次任务中独立、持续工作超过8小时,期间自主规划、执行、自我进化,最终交付完整的工程级成果。Jinja00
LongCat-AudioDiT-1BLongCat-AudioDiT 是一款基于扩散模型的文本转语音(TTS)模型,代表了当前该领域的最高水平(SOTA),它直接在波形潜空间中进行操作。00- QQwen3.5-397B-A17BQwen3.5 实现了重大飞跃,整合了多模态学习、架构效率、强化学习规模以及全球可访问性等方面的突破性进展,旨在为开发者和企业赋予前所未有的能力与效率。Jinja00
HY-Embodied-0.5这是一套专为现实世界具身智能打造的基础模型。该系列模型采用创新的混合Transformer(Mixture-of-Transformers, MoT) 架构,通过潜在令牌实现模态特异性计算,显著提升了细粒度感知能力。Jinja00
FreeSql功能强大的对象关系映射(O/RM)组件,支持 .NET Core 2.1+、.NET Framework 4.0+、Xamarin 以及 AOT。C#00



